  • Lot Description:
    A Painted Earthenware Bactrian Camel, Standing Foursquare, with Original Pigment, Tang Dynasty, 618-906 AD
    the head up and alert, mouth closed and eyes wide open, the tail swirled on behind
    H 36, L 18 cm
  • Notes:
    Early pottery often retains the original red, yellow or black pigment, with mud & slip. Condition: Acceptable with age.
